About

XBIFX.US represents the Invesco BulletShares 2025 Corporate Bond ETF. This exchange-traded fund (ETF) aims to track the investment results of an index composed of U.S. dollar-denominated investment grade corporate bonds maturing in the year 2025. It provides investors with exposure to a portfolio of corporate bonds with a specific target maturity date, offering a defined maturity structure similar to individual bonds. The fund rebalances its holdings to maintain its target maturity and is designed for investors seeking income and a predictable maturity profile within the corporate bond market.

Factors

Interest Rates: Rising interest rates generally decrease bond prices, as newly issued bonds offer higher yields, making older, lower-yielding bonds less attractive.

Credit Risk: Changes in the perceived creditworthiness of the bond issuers affect bond prices. Downgrades increase risk, lowering prices.

Inflation Expectations: Higher inflation erodes bond value; investors demand higher yields, decreasing bond prices to compensate.

Market Sentiment: Broad investor optimism or pessimism can drive bond prices up or down regardless of fundamentals.

Liquidity: Lower liquidity increases risk and decreases bond prices, especially during market stress periods.

Economic Growth: Stronger economic growth can lead to higher interest rates and inflation, decreasing bond prices.
